# Glossary of Terms

{.compact}
| Term | Definition |
|------|------------|
| **Assessment** | Intratec's published value for a price or cost, produced by its methodology. |
| **Assessment basis** | The specification a value refers to: location, grade/quality, and delivery terms. |
| **CAPEX (Capital expenditures)** | The investment cost of building or expanding a plant. |
| **Capital investment** | Total capital required to bring a plant into operation. |
| **Cash cost** | The recurring out-of-pocket operating cost, excluding capital recovery. |
| **cfr (Cost and Freight)** | An Incoterm: price includes cost and freight to the destination port, excluding insurance. |
| **cif (Cost, Insurance and Freight)** | An Incoterm: price includes cost, insurance, and freight to the destination port. |
| **Commodity family** | One of the seven industry groups the IIE covers (e.g. Polymers, Fertilizers). |
| **Compiled price** | A price built from validated public-source series, cleaned of anomalies and averaged over the month. |
| **Contract price** | A price for supply under contract terms, as opposed to spot. |
| **ddp (Delivered Duty Paid)** | An Incoterm: the seller delivers goods cleared for import, with all costs and duties paid. |
| **Final (Fi)** | Data status label for verified official statistics. |
| **Forecast (F)** | Data status label for a forward-looking model prediction. |
| **Foundation pillar** | One of the 8 base pillars applied to every commodity family. |
| **Industry-Specific pillar** | One of the 6 pillars evaluated separately per commodity family. |
| **ISBL (Inside Battery Limits)** | The core process units of a plant. |
| **Location factor** | A multiplier for relative plant construction cost between countries (reference = 1.00). |
| **Netback** | A value at the loading terminal, derived by subtracting freight from a destination price. |
| **Netforward** | A value at the destination terminal, derived by adding freight to a loading price. |
| **Normalization** | Aligning values to a common basis so figures are comparable. |
| **OSBL (Outside Battery Limits)** | Supporting infrastructure of a plant (utilities, storage, offsites). |
| **Pillar** | One dimension of competitiveness, scored 0–100. |
| **Preliminary (P)** | Data status label for a model estimate used while official data is unavailable. |
| **Productivity-adjusted** | A cost weighed against output per worker (most efficient = 1.0×). |
| **Rank** | A country's position from 1 (most competitive) to 33 (least) within the benchmarking set. |
| **Reference dataset** | An absolute-value dataset provided alongside the 0–100 scores. |
| **Score** | A 0–100 value summarizing competitiveness; 50 = global mean. |
| **Tier band** | A third of the ranking: Upper (1–11), Mid (12–22), Lower (23–33). |
| **Transaction price** | A filtered trade-based price reflecting a mid-market level. |
| **Unit value** | A raw trade aggregate: total value divided by total quantity. |
